Activate and send an SOS message
When you have an emergency, you can send an
SOS message asking for help.
1. In Menu mode, select Messages SOS
messages Sending options.
2. Select On to turn on the SOS messaging
feature.
3. Select Empty under Recipients to open the
recipient list.
4. Select Add recipients Phonebook to open
your contact list.
5. Select the contacts you want.
6. Select a number (if necessary).
7. When you are finished selecting contacts, select
Add to return to the recipient list.
8. Select Save to save the recipients.
9. Select Once under Repeats and set the number
of times to repeat the SOS message.
10.Select Save Yes.
To send an SOS message, the touch screen and
keys must be locked. Press the Volume key four
times.

Once you send an SOS message, all phone
functions will be suspended until you press
and hold [ ].
